TPS3700-Q1 Window Comparator for Over- and Undervoltage Detection
1 Features
•1 Qualified for Automotive Applications
• AEC-Q100 Qualified With the Following Results:
– Device Temperature Grade 1: –40°C to 125°C
Ambient Operating Temperature Range
– Device HBM ESD Classification Level H2
– Device CDM ESD Classification Level C6
• Wide Supply Voltage Range: 1.8 to 18 V
• Adjustable Threshold: Down to 400 mV
• Open-Drain Outputs for Overvoltage and
Undervoltage Detection
• Low Quiescent Current: 5.5 µA (typ)
• High Threshold Accuracy:
– 1% Over Temperature
– 0.25% (typ)
• Internal Hysteresis: 5.5 mV (typ)
• Available in a ThinSOT23-6 Package

3 Description
The TPS3700-Q1 wide-supply voltage window
comparator operates over a 1.8-V to 18-V range. The
device has two high-accuracy comparators with an
internal 400-mV reference and two open-drain
outputs rated to 18 V for overvoltage and
undervoltage detection. The TPS3700-Q1 device can
be used as a window comparator or as two
independent voltage monitors; the monitored voltage
can be set with the use of external resistors.
The OUTA terminal is driven low when the voltage at
the INA+ terminal drops below (VIT+ – Vhys), and goes
high when the voltage returns above the respective
threshold (VIT+). The OUTB terminal is driven low
when the voltage at the INB– terminal rises above
VIT+, and goes high when the voltage drops below the
respective threshold (VIT+ – Vhys). Both comparators
in the TPS3700-Q1 device include built-in hysteresis
for filtering to reject brief glitches, thereby ensuring
stable output operation without false triggering.
The TPS3700-Q1 device is available in a
ThinSOT23-6 package and is specified over the
junction temperature range of –40°C to 125°C.
